Publication number: 20240031724Abstract: The present disclosure discloses an earphone. The earphone may include a hook-shaped component, a connecting component, and a holding component. When the earphone is in a wearing state, the hook-shaped component may be configured to hang between a rear side of an ear of a user and a head of the user. The holding component may be configured to contact a front side of the ear. The connecting component may be configured to connect the hook-shaped component and the holding component and extend from the head to an outside of the head to cooperate with the hook-shaped component to provide the holding component with a pressing force on the front side of the ear.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 27, 2023Publication date: January 25, 2024Applicant: SHENZHEN SHOKZ CO., LTD.Inventors: Zeying ZHENG, Jiang XU, Yonggen WANG, Haofeng ZHANG, Gan LAI, Chong WANG, Liwei WANG, Ruixin HAN, Lei ZHANG, Junjiang FU, Tao ZHAO, Peigeng TONG, Guolin XIE, Duoduo WU, Ao JI, Xin QI, Yongjian LI

Patent number: 11821908Abstract: An inertial measurement unit (IMU) device includes a circuit board assembly including a rigid circuit board and a flexible circuit board, an IMU sensor disposed on the rigid circuit board, and a heat preservation system. The IMU sensor is electrically connected to an external element through the flexible circuit board to transmit at least one of a signal or power between the IMU sensor and the external element. The heat preservation system includes a heat source, a heat preservation body with a receiving space to accommodate the IMU sensor, and a heat conductive member configured to transfer heat from the heat source to the IMU sensor to maintain the IMU sensor at a preset temperature. The heat conductive member includes an electrically insulating and thermally conductive silicone.Type: GrantFiled: August 8, 2022Date of Patent: November 21, 2023Assignee: SZ DJI TECHNOLOGY CO., LTD.Inventors: Guoxiu Pan, Yonggen Wang, Yun Yu, Peng Zhang

Publication number: 20230370764Abstract: The present disclosure relates to a bone conduction earphone. The bone conduction earphone may include an ear hook assembly and a core module. The ear hook assembly may include an ear hook housing. The core module may be disposed on one end of the ear hook assembly. The core module may include a core housing and a core. An opening may be disposed on one end of the core housing to form a chamber structure for accommodating the core. An elastic modulus of the core housing may be greater than an elastic modulus of the ear hook housing.Type: ApplicationFiled: July 21, 2023Publication date: November 16, 2023Applicant: SHENZHEN SHOKZ CO., LTD.Inventors: Zhen WANG, Zhiqing LIU, Yonggen WANG, Xinnan MAO

Publication number: 20230179907Abstract: The present disclosure provides an acoustic apparatus. The acoustic apparatus may include a hook-shaped part, a connecting part, and a holding part. When a user is wearing the acoustic apparatus, the hook-shaped part may be hung between a first side of an ear and a head of the user, the holding part may be in contact with a second side of the ear, and the connecting part may be connected with the hook-shaped part and the holding part. The hook-shaped part may include a first portion and a second portion, the first portion may be connected with the connecting part, and the second portion may be connected with the first portion. A projection of the first portion on a sagittal plane of the user may include a first curve. A projection of the second portion on the sagittal plane of the user may include a second curve.Type: ApplicationFiled: February 2, 2023Publication date: June 8, 2023Applicant: SHENZHEN SHOKZ CO., LTD.Inventors: Haofeng ZHANG, Jiang XU, Zeying ZHENG, Yonggen WANG, Liwei WANG

Publication number: 20230012492Abstract: The present disclosure provides a sound producing device, at least comprising a housing assembly. The housing assembly comprises a housing and a sealing member. The housing is provided with a plug-in hole, and the plug-in hole runs through a side wall of one side of the housing; the sealing member is used for plugging and sealing the plug-in hole; the plug-in hole comprises at least one hole wall segment provided along a plugging direction of the sealing member; the cross-sectional area of a reference cross section of at least part of the at least one hole wall segment perpendicular to the plugging direction of the sealing member increases gradually along the plugging direction; the sealing member is in plugging fit with the at least one hole wall segment.Type: ApplicationFiled: September 21, 2022Publication date: January 19, 2023Applicant: SHENZHEN SHOKZ CO., LTD.Inventors: Song YANG, Fen YOU, Yonggen WANG, Zhiqing LIU, Xinnan MAO

Publication number: 20220400327Abstract: The present disclosure relates to an apparatus. The apparatus may comprise two ear-hook assemblies configured to be hung outside of two ears of a user respectively, and a rear-hook assembly in a curved shape configured to connect the two ear-hook assemblies and wrap around a rear side of the head of the user. The rear-hook assembly may include an elastic metal filament, wires, and an elastic covering body covering the elastic metal filament and the wires.Type: ApplicationFiled: July 23, 2022Publication date: December 15, 2022Applicant: SHENZHEN SHOKZ CO., LTD.Inventors: Yonggen WANG, Zhiqing LIU, Zhen WANG, Xinnan MAO, Yueqiang WANG, Zhongqi WU, Fen YOU, Yongjian LI, Haofeng ZHANG, Shuailin XIE, Chaowu LI, Qingyu ZENG
